An aqueous solution of sucrose is 0.5 molal. What is the vapour pressure of water above this solution? The vapour pressure of pure water is 25.0 mm Hg at this temperature.

A 0.5 molal solution contains 0.5 moles of sucrose in 1000 g of water. Moles of water N = 1000 / 18 = 55.56 mol. Mole fraction of sucrose X_sucrose = 0.5 / (0.5 + 55.56) = 0.5 / 56.06 β 0.00892. Using Raoult's law: (P^o - P) / P^o = X_sucrose => (25.0 - P) / 25.0 = 0.00892 => 25.0 - P = 0.223 mm Hg => P = 24.78 mm Hg β 24.8 mm Hg.
